Metafield in Shopify Flow
I metafield sono campi personalizzati che puoi usare per aggiungere informazioni extra a prodotti, clienti, ordini e altri oggetti nel tuo negozio. I metafield possono essere usati per memorizzare informazioni non incluse nei campi predefiniti di un oggetto. Ad esempio, puoi utilizzare i metafield per memorizzare informazioni sul produttore di un prodotto, sulla data di nascita di un cliente o sulla data di consegna di un ordine.
Quando crei un flusso di lavoro, potresti voler ottenere o impostare i dati di metafield e metaobject nel tuo negozio.
In questa pagina
Ottieni i dati dei metafield in un flusso di lavoro
I dati dei metafield sono diversi da altri dati del negozio, o perfino da altri campi che richiedono argomenti, perché ogni campo è personalizzato per il tuo negozio e può essere di un tipo diverso rispetto ad altri dati. Per questo motivo, Flow deve compiere un lavoro aggiuntivo per rendere questi dati facilmente accessibili. Questo si traduce in un'esperienza diversa rispetto alla semplice selezione di un campo nell'ambiente, come product.title.
Passaggi:
- In un flusso di lavoro di Shopify Flow, clicca su Aggiungi una variabile in un'azione o in una condizione.
- Seleziona la risorsa in cui è archiviato il metafield, ad esempio
product,customeroorder. - Scegli
metafielddall’elenco dei campi per creare una variabile. Non sceglieremetafields(plurale), perché questa opzione fornisce un elenco di tutti i metafield. - Nella Crea variabile finestra di dialogo, esegui i passaggi seguenti:
- Nel menu Metafield, seleziona il metafield dall’elenco dei metafield strutturati oppure clicca su Usa un metafield non strutturato per utilizzare lo spazio dei nomi e la chiave di un metafield non strutturato.
- Prendi nota del nome della Variabile fornito.
- Clicca su Aggiungi per aggiornare il pannello di selezione delle variabili.
- Scegli la variabile del metafield che desideri utilizzare. In alcuni casi, sarà semplicemente
value.
Dopo aver aggiunto un metafield a un flusso di lavoro, questo rimane disponibile come opzione di variabile ed è possibile farvi riferimento rapidamente nei passaggi successivi. Quando scegli Aggiungi una variabile, il metafield viene visualizzato nidificato sotto la relativa opzione metafield nell'elenco dei campi.
Aggiorna valori dei metafield
Flow fornisce le seguenti azioni per aggiornare i valori dei metafield:
- Aggiorna metafield della collezione
- Aggiorna metafield della sede aziendale
- Aggiorna metafield dell’azienda
- Aggiorna metafield del cliente
- Aggiorna metafield dell’ordine
- Aggiorna metafield del prodotto
- Aggiorna metafield della variante di prodotto
- Aggiorna metafield del negozio
Crea definizioni dei metafield
Puoi creare definizioni dei metafield nei flussi di lavoro utilizzando l’azione Crea definizione del metafield. Ciò è utile quando desideri aggiungere metafield a risorse che non ne hanno ancora.